  • Hard to say. It is either the Catholics or the Mormons (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ints), since most other churches are not organized in a way that there is centralized wealth. I believe they are the only two major Churches that are organized as Corporation Soles, which is a type of corporation that never has to be renewed with the government. (Legally, they are immortal.)
